A cold Montana morning is just beginning to unfold. The horizon glows softly with pale gold and apricot light as the sun approaches from below the land, illuminating a layered ceiling of clouds. Above the horizon the sky transitions from warm yellow into a deep, clear winter blue. Thin bands of textured clouds—resembling ripples or scales—spread across the sky, catching the early light so that their edges glow faintly while their undersides remain cool gray.

Below the sky stretches a dense forest of conifers, likely ponderosa pine and fir, covering the rolling hills. Every tree is heavily coated with fresh snow. The branches droop under thick white pillows, giving the entire forest a soft, sculpted appearance. In the dim early light the trees appear almost black-blue, forming a dark silhouette that contrasts with the glowing sky above.

In the foreground, a few nearby trees frame the scene. Their branches are loaded with heavy clumps of snow, rounded and smooth like thick frosting on the needles. These foreground shapes appear darker and more detailed, emphasizing how deep and fresh the snowfall must be.

The overall atmosphere is quiet and still. The forest looks muffled by snow, and the cold blue tones suggest the air is crisp and likely well below freezing. Yet the band of warm light along the horizon signals the beginning of the day, bringing a subtle warmth to an otherwise deep winter landscape.

The photograph captures a moment where night has not fully left and morning has not fully arrived—Montana’s winter woods waiting silently as the sun begins to rise.

This photograph shows a quiet view of Fort Logan National Cemetery, captured in black and white.

The image looks across a wide field of carefully maintained grass where hundreds of white marble headstones stand in long, perfectly aligned rows. Each marker is upright, rectangular with a rounded top, and spaced evenly from the next. The rows stretch far into the distance, creating a repeating pattern that fills nearly the entire landscape.

In the foreground, a few of the headstones are close enough to see faint inscriptions carved into the stone. At the base of one marker sits a small bouquet of flowers, resting quietly against the marble.

The rows form straight corridors through the cemetery, guiding the eye toward the far end of the field. The repeating lines of headstones emphasize the large number of graves and the careful order in which they are placed.

Beyond the graves, a line of mature trees borders the cemetery. Their tall, dark shapes create a natural boundary between the burial ground and the open sky. The trees vary in height and shape—some narrow and conical, others broad and rounded.

Above the trees, the sky is light with scattered clouds. In the black-and-white tones, the clouds appear soft and textured, drifting across the open sky.

Overall, the scene conveys a quiet, solemn atmosphere. The symmetry of the rows, the uniform white stones, and the open grassy field reflect the formal, respectful design of a national cemetery dedicated to honoring military service members and veterans.

This photograph captures a quiet sunrise over Bowman Lake in Glacier National Park.

The scene looks across a broad, calm lake toward a deep mountain valley. The water stretches across the lower half of the image like a sheet of glass, reflecting the sky and mountains almost perfectly.

In the foreground the lake surface is smooth and dark blue-purple, gently rippled by movement near the center of the frame. Three Common Merganser ducks swim in a straight line across the lake. They appear small against the vast landscape, leaving delicate V-shaped wakes that trail behind them and lightly wrinkle the mirrored surface.

Beyond the ducks, the far shoreline forms a dark band of evergreen forest. The trees are dense and shadowed, appearing almost black against the brighter sky.

Behind the forest, steep mountain slopes rise on both sides of the valley, forming a wide U-shaped corridor that draws the eye toward the distant peaks in the center. The mountains are layered in shades of blue and violet, each ridge slightly lighter than the one in front of it as morning haze softens the distance.

Above the mountains the sunrise sky glows in warm colors. Soft clouds are lit from below with tones of peach, pink, and pale gold. These colors spread across the water below, creating a shimmering reflection that mirrors the clouds almost like a painting on the lake’s surface.

The overall feeling is very still and expansive: quiet water, distant mountains fading into morning light, and three small ducks gliding calmly across the immense reflective surface of Bowman Lake at dawn.
